| » Return to recent news December 17 2008 Ministerial launch for ThomsonAdsett's new Dubai office ThomsonAdsett's Dubai office has been officially opened by Queensland Minister for Trade John Mickel. The event marks TA's expansion into new health and aged care markets including the United Arab Emirates. The venture is an alliance with Sydney-based architects and health facility planners, Health Projects International (HPI), under the name Total Alliance Health Partners International Pty Ltd (TAHPI). The new entity is working on the Al Wasl Hospital master planning project, a joint venture with our longstanding partners Palmer & Turner Architects & Engineers Ltd. The 360-bed, preeminent women and children's hospital will expand to 800 beds. At the launch Mr Mickel congratulated TA on its success and growth and wished us well in competing for further business in this fast-growing region. Also present at the launch was TAHPI Dubai-based staffer Carmen Cheung, Stephan Frantzen from P&T and TA representative and TA principal Dayne Mearns. |
